Step 1: Assess the situation
The first step in decluttering your bedroom is to assess the situation. This involves taking a good look around your bedroom and identifying what needs to go. Be honest with yourself and make a list of things you no longer need or use in your bedroom. It’s essential to ask yourself questions like “Do I really need this item in my bedroom?” or “When was the last time I used this?”
Step 2: Get rid of the clutter
Now that you’ve identified what needs to go, it’s time to get rid of the clutter. There are many ways to do this, and the method you choose will depend on your personal preference. One effective method to declutter is the “Four-box Method”. This involves dividing everything in your bedroom into four boxes: Keep, Donate, Sell, and Trash. As you go through each item, decide which box it belongs in and move on to the next item. The “Keep” box should only contain the items you absolutely need and use in your bedroom. The “Donate” box should contain the items that are still in good condition but are no longer needed. The “Sell” box should contain the items that are still in good condition and can earn you some extra cash. Lastly, the “Trash” box should contain the items that are broken or cannot be reused.
Step 3: Organize what’s left
Now that you’ve gotten rid of the clutter, it’s time to organize what’s left. There are many ways to organize your bedroom, and the method you choose will depend on your personal preference. Here are some tips to help you get started:
- Use storage containers: Storage containers are a great way to keep your bedroom organized. You can use them to store things like clothes, shoes, and accessories. Make sure to label each container so you know what’s inside.
- Use vertical space: If you’re short on floor space, consider using your vertical space. You can install shelves or hanging organizers to store things like books, magazines, or jewelry.
- Keep things off the floor: Invest in items like under-bed storage containers or a hanging shoe organizer to help keep things off the floor. Keeping things off the floor not only makes your bedroom look neater, but it also makes cleaning easier.
- Invest in multi-purpose furniture: Multi-purpose furniture can help you save space and keep your bedroom organized. Consider investing in a bed with built-in storage or a dresser that can double as a nightstand.
Step 4: Create a calming atmosphere
Now that you’ve decluttered and organized your bedroom, it’s time to create a calming atmosphere. Here are some tips to help you create a calming atmosphere:
- Choose calming colors: Colors have a big impact on our mood, so choose calming colors like blue, green, or gray for your bedroom.
- Use soft lighting: Harsh lighting can be jarring and disrupt your sleep. Use soft lighting like lamps or fairy lights to create a soothing atmosphere.
- Invest in comfortable bedding: Invest in comfortable bedding that makes you feel cozy and relaxed.
- Add soothing scents: Aromatherapy can be a great way to create a calming atmosphere. Invest in a diffuser and essential oils like lavender or chamomile to help you relax.
